Breif review for each
NeoRage X:
is the first emulator I've tried for arcade games and to be honest its excellent, If this emulator could
emulate CPS games I'd stick with it entirely.
User Friendly:
Easy set up quick play smooth sailing
FPS:
NeoRage X frames per second is really good can't complain at all, feels just like the neo and I own a Neo Geo AES too
Colour:
Colours looks really good no complaints here
Speed:
Plays well even with slow PCs
Sound:
Great sound no complaints
sharp:
Can't get bettor then this
Nebula:
Second emulator I tried and I found it really good seeing how it played capcom games too
User Friendly:
Well Nebula was easy to set up as well no complaints setting controlers and stuff wasn't bad
FPS:
I tend to notice Nebula not up to par with Mame or NeoRage when it comes to fps or smoothness whatever you want to call it
but its not by much
Colour:
Colour I guess depends on the games for Neo Geo games its not as colourful as Mame or NeoRagex but with Capcom games such as
street fighter alpha 3 colour is good.
Speed:
using nebula I feel you need a strong PC to do so or a lot of ram I'm not exactly sure lol
Sound:
The best sound out of all of them this is one of the reasons why I keep going back to it.. its the battle for visuals or sound
and Nebula has great sound very loud and crisp.
Sharp:
Game looks very sharp with Capcom games a little blurred with Neo Games. Other then that its up to par with the rest
